I scored this 1453 Canister the other day and I don't know much about electrolux, but I've never really seen such a bland looking lux as this one. Sorry for no pics, but it is rather basic with a slider switch and no cord winder. It was also always my understanding that all lux canisters had names along with model #'s, but this one doesn't seem to. Can anyone give me some info on this and which model of pn does it take?
 
It was the economy model sold in 1978 when the TOL model was the Olympia. I have one in the original box in near-new condition (except for the hose -- see below). I'm still looking for a white cord and brown halo for mine, because I don't like the cord winder on economy models.

There was also a light sand beige model that was sold at the same time as the Diamond Jubilee. But that was the last 1453. After that, cheaper versions of the 2100 took the place of the bottom model.
